Lost Ocean

English

By (author): Johanna Basford

From the international bestselling illustrator and Queen of Colouring Johanna Basford comes a beautiful colouring book that takes you on a magical journey beneath the waves. Also features a large double-sided pull-out poster to colour and keep.

'The colourists have a queen, and her name is Johanna Basford' -- New York Magazine

'Consider trading in your yoga mat for a set of markers and peruse the gorgeous gardens of Basford's imagination' -- The Huffington Post

************************************************************************************************

With Lost Ocean, ink evangelist Johanna Basford invites colour-inners of all ages to discover an enchanting underwater world hidden within the depths of the sea.

With intricate pen and ink illustrations to complete, colour and embellish, readers will meet shoals of exotic fish, curious octopuses and delicately penned seahorses, visit coral reefs and barnacle-studded shipwrecks, and discover intricate shells and pirate treasure. Experienced colourers and newcomers alike will delight in this creative journey into an inky new world.

For Lost Ocean Johanna has picked a crisp ivory paper that accentuates and complements your chosen colour palette. The smooth, untextured pages allows for beautiful blending or gradient techniques with coloured pencils, or are perfect for pens, allowing the nib to glide evenly over the surface without feathering.

About Johanna Basford

Johanna Basford is an illustrator and ink evangelist who prefers pens and pencils to pixels. Her intricate, hand-drawn illustrations are loved the world over by those who have coloured in (sometimes more than once) her bestselling books Small Victories, Rooms of Wonder, 30 Days of Creativity, Worlds of Wonder, How to Draw Inky Wonderlands, World of Flowers, Ivy and the Inky Butterfly, Johanna’s Christmas, Magical Jungle, Lost Ocean, Enchanted Forest, and Secret Garden. An incredible 25 million copies sold. Johanna is a graduate of Duncan of Jordanstone College of Art & Design in Dundee, Scotland. She likes sugar mice, floral teacups, peonies, and bumblebees.
